Today's topic: Dear readers and friends, have you ever thought that some of the Chinese characters we use every day have been "retired" from our daily life to "pure name characters" that can only be seen in names. Do you know which Chinese characters have become pure names?

Chinese characters, as a treasure of Chinese culture, carry a profound cultural heritage.

However, with the change of the times, some words have gradually been marginalized in daily use, and have become the first choice for people when choosing names.

For example, the words "Jin" and "Jing" are common in ancient texts, but now they appear more often in names and have become the representative of famous characters.

When it comes to names, there are more and more of them now. Words like "Xuan", "Han" and "Yu" not only sound good, but also imply good wishes.

Parents put a lot of effort into choosing a unique name for their child. However, this has also led to some problems.

Some words are nice, but their meanings are not clear, and sometimes they can even be misleading.

Han indicates that the adult male may have come from the Han nationality, and the surname Han may have come from the Han River

Xia in the Xia Dynasty does not mean summer, it means huge. These two meanings are originally different tones, indicating that the summer of the season is the sound of going and the summer of China is the upper sound.
